MARION COUNTY — Households in the towns of Bear Creek, Brilliant and Hackleburg will be eligible to receive one free Midland Weather Radio while supplies last on Saturday, April 13, during giveaways in each town.
The Marion County Emergency Management Agency has partnered with the Northwest Alabama Resource Conservation and Development Council to allow 100 radios to be provided at each location on a first-come, first-serve basis.
The event will occur in a drive-thru fashion, with one radio provided per vehicle (household).
Brilliant’s giveaway will take place at 9 a.m. at 1060 Main Street.
Hackleburg’s giveaway will occur at noon at 415 Walker Street.
Bear Creek’s radio giveaway is happening at 3 p.m. at 341 Main Street.

EMA Director Eric Terrell said he is excited about all three of the giveaway events on April 13.
“We’re excited to visit all these communities and give away a few radios,” he said. “Weather radios are the most reliable way to receive weather alerts and warnings.
“We’re looking forward to getting these radios into the citizens’ hands. We know we won’t be able to reach everyone, but we encourage everyone else--if you’re not one of the lucky ones who is able to get by and get a free one--go buy one and bring it by the EMA office, and we will program it for you.”
He noted this year marks three times the grant partnership has made the free radios possible.
